Inspiration

Nowadays, we can witness that many companies are using cryptocurrencies. But the tools that are suitable for them are few.

With the lack of Web3 accounting tools and disorganization across the chains, Mages is a good foundation for any business that also deals in crypto.

We therefore decided to make a Dapp that allows each individual or company to better manage their cryptocurrency flows. We also create a new way for companies, where the donation system can benefit everyone without any money loss and a constant flow of donations.

We were building the Dapp that brings value and adoption while thinking how we can contribute to have a better world and help people.

What it does

Mages is an accounting Dapp designed to manage all your assets as well as manage individual transactional data and payroll as well.

It allows them to manage:

  • Assets
  • Invoices and payments
  • Bills
  • Employees
  • Bank accounts
  • Donations
  • DeFi investments
  • NFts
  • Products

So companies and individuals can manage at the same time their bank account but also their crypto wallets. Make it easy for them to pay their employees and in different ways. Mint NFTs so their employees can take advantage of the discounts they are having with partners or even give special access to events.

How we built it

Built with Moralis as the backend and React making up the frontend. Our smart contracts interact with Compound on the Ethereum chain; Aave, Cream, and Truefi are also planned in combination and for the other chains though as well using Chainlink for comparing lending rates. We have a selected list of tokens accepted in the lending, consisting mainly of stablecoins(TUSD Included) and native tokens as well as SUSHI. Chainlink is used to fairly distribute the compounded interest from the vaults among the donation organisations selected. Our employees are getting their pay using SuperFluid. We can add Unicef, Heifer and more for donations. TheMages.png

Challenges we ran into

Time mostly and also access to information, like charity addresses, hopefully we talk to them soon. Adapting the business to crypto.

Each of us is used to working on his own, so working as a team , not knowing each other, was a challenge for us but it went better than we thought. We are getting better working as a team, solid foundation to work on, better organisation and coordination. Most of us never used or started learning React but we did a great job with the frontend. Making the video for the demo the hackathon was harder than we thought, was hard to talk about and show all our features in less than 5 min.

Accomplishments that we're proud of

We are 3 mages with all different skills and timezones, perfect strangers at the start, achieving what we did is a great accomplishment for us. Seeing our idea becoming more and more a reality. We found a way to help companies and make them benefit from the beauty of blockchain. But also give them a way to help humanity. We found a system of donation where there is always money accumulating and sent.

What we learned

We are happy we went even further on learning Moralis tech but also discovering new ones like Chainlink and Superfluid. We now know better how to work as a team. Nothing is impossible, we just need to go for it. Try until we achieve it.

What's next for Mages

Improvements! Plenty to be made and expanded upon, primarily being a Dex aggregator, Lending across all chains, and a DAO (creating a token for companies that donated) to control the direction of the Charity Vaults. Using more from Chainlink and aggregate lending rates. Talk to the donation organisations, see where we can help. We also didn’t get the time to add the « Connect to bank » feature even if we know how to do it. Have a good documentation for our Dapp. Provide a service to help companies that just joined the world of cryptocurrency. Use the “Certificate of donations” to reduce taxes. We hope to make our team ever bigger so we can offer a better Dapp and more features and services to Mages. (more security (audit of smart contracts), having even better UI/UX, ..) We would love to have more support and people joining what we believe in, sharing our mission and vision. (look for investors, partners, ..) Participate in more hackathons to learn and add even more techs.

Share this project:

Updates